SPARC AI Signs Second Ukrainian Drone Manufacturer, Expanding Distribution Footprint for GPS-Denied Software Platform

SPARC AI Expands Ukraine Footprint as Defense Software Valuation Consolidates After Surge

Executive Summary
  • Event: SPARC AI Inc. signed a second Ukrainian drone manufacturer to its Overwatch platform on April 20, 2026.
  • Strategic Expansion: Establishes a second distribution channel in Ukraine, expanding beyond the initial reseller partnership announced in February 2026.
  • Technology Validation: Confirms the software-only approach for GPS-denied navigation and precision targeting works within high-intensity electronic warfare environments.
  • Data Flywheel: Operations generate operational flight data used to continuously improve proprietary machine learning models globally.
  • Compliance: All deployments remain subject to export controls; legal counsel is engaged for technology transfers.
Material Impact
  • Incremental vs. Game Changing: The news validates the February 25, 2026 strategic entry into the Ukrainian defense market but does not introduce a fundamentally new revenue stream or contract value comparable to the March 19 UAE order ($2,950/device/year). It is an expansion of an existing channel rather than a breakthrough.
  • Market Expectations: Given the significant stock price appreciation from $0.30 (April 2025) to over $3.60 (March 2026), much of the Ukraine market entry narrative appears priced in. The April announcement is consistent with the trajectory set by the February partnership and March UAE contract.
  • Risk Profile: While positive for long-term credibility, the reliance on a single conflict zone (Ukraine) introduces geopolitical risk. Export controls remain a constraint mentioned explicitly in the release.
  • Financial Impact: No specific revenue figures or contract values are disclosed for this second manufacturer agreement, limiting immediate materiality assessment compared to the UAE deal.

Company Overview
  • Flagship Project: Overwatch Platform (GPS-Denied Navigation and Target Intelligence).
  • Core Technology: AI-driven sensor fusion for dead-reckoning navigation without GPS, Lidar, or Radar; laser-free target acquisition via camera.
  • Business Model: Software licensing (SaaS) per device/year; hardware-agnostic integration with drone ecosystems (ArduPilot, PX4, DJI).
  • Development Stage: Commercialization phase following platform launch in October 2025; moving from validation to revenue generation.
